The changing nature of Cybercrime
In the past, cybercrime has been committed by individuals or small groups of
individuals. However, we are now observing an emerging trend with criminally
minded technology professionals and traditional organized crime syndicates
working together and pooling their expertise and resources.
This new approach has proven to be very effective for the criminals involved.
The cost of cybercrime worldwide was estimated to be approximately 8 billion US
dollars in 2007 and 2008. As it relates to corporate cyber espionage, cyber
criminals have stolen intellectual property from businesses worldwide worth up
to 1 trillion US dollars.
